The Demon King's Daughter Is Too Kind!! Episode 8
Review Summary
Watch this episode for Doux's overwhelming kindness, which creates a profoundly wholesome and comedic experience, bringing much-needed emotional satisfaction to Jahi.
👀 SPOILER-FREE SUMMARY
The spotlight shifts squarely onto Jahi in this dual-segment episode that leans hard into the comedy of being a dutiful demon attendant stuck serving the most wholesome girl in the underworld. Expect Jahi at her breaking point — both emotionally and physically — as Doux's relentless kindness continues to clash with everything demon society stands for. The two-part structure means rapid-fire comedic setups, first mining Jahi's existential despair for laughs, then pivoting to her sheer exhaustion. The humor works best when it highlights the absurd gap between Jahi's ironclad commitment to demon principles and the soft, warmhearted chaos Doux leaves in her wake. Lighter introspective beats give Jahi some dimensionality beyond the comedy, making this a character-focused episode that rewards viewers who've grown attached to the beleaguered attendant's plight.
